Title: Shingo Nobukuni: Innovator in Tire Technology
Introduction
Shingo Nobukuni is a prominent inventor based in Kobe, Japan. He has made significant contributions to the field of tire technology, holding a total of 4 patents. His innovative designs focus on enhancing tire performance while maintaining durability.
Latest Patents
One of his latest patents involves a tire that includes a tread portion and a buttress portion. The tread portion features a crown region situated between the tire equator and a middle position, along with a shoulder region located between a first tread ground-contact end and the middle position. The buttress portion is designed with a land ratio, which is the ratio of the land portion between the first tread ground-contact end and a first position. Notably, the land ratio of the shoulder region is larger than that of the crown region and the buttress portion. Another patent focuses on a tire that achieves a reduction in rolling resistance while minimizing the decrease in durability. This design includes an apex of each bead, which consists of an apex body, a strip apex, and an intermediate apex. The inner end of the strip apex is positioned between the ply body of a carcass ply and the apex body, while the intermediate apex is harder than the apex body, and the strip apex is harder than the intermediate apex.
Career Highlights
Shingo Nobukuni is currently employed at Sumitomo Rubber Industries Limited, where he continues to innovate in tire technology. His work has significantly impacted the industry, leading to advancements in tire performance and efficiency.
